#0a2c24 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0a2c24 is composed of 3.9% red, 17.3%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.2% yellow and 82.7% black. It has a hue angle of 165.9 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 10.6%. #0a2c24 color hex could be obtained by blending #145848 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#0a2c24

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c0a is the darkest color, while #fbf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#0a2c24

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1b1b1b is the less saturated color, while #023428 is the most saturated one.
